Annmarie Gajdos is a content creator and journalist who works full-time at HBO. She is passionate about storytelling and uses it to connect with people and share stories that have not been told. She has travelled to more than 30 countries to meet new people and learn about different cultures and traditions. Although no longer a student in college, Annmarie graduated with a Bachelors in Computer Science (which is something I am pursuing at the moment). She is also the host of the podcast “Suite 15” where she and her co-host discuss topics such as mental health and career changes.
Annmarie is a first generation immigrant whose parents came from Slovakia. While Annmarie may be an adult, she has cited them as her biggest support system. Growing up, her parents had the expectation that she would become a lawyer when she grew up. However, after Annmarie realized that this was not the right fit for her, elected to pursue computer science. Annmarie was an excellent student in the classroom, which helped her become valedictorian in middle school and in high school. She applied to many Ivy League Schools but despite her academic accomplishments, she got rejected. Annmarie would later attend Macaulay Honors College at Baruch where she would become her class’ valedictorian. During her time in college, she volunteered in different countries. Some of her experiences include teaching English in Myanmar and teaching students in Thailand about the importance of gender equality. These experiences allowed Annmarie to learn more about people’s way of living. In the future, she hopes to use her voice to bring people together and uplift marginalized communities.
